WebSecond surgeries are more likely to result in tears of the dura (lining around the spinal cord and spinal nerve roots). And, of course, the risk of scar tissue formation is much greater after a second surgery. With at least 200,000 lumbar discectomies done every year for back pain and sciatica, improved surgical techniques and results are needed.
